Hallo liebe Community,
ich beschäftige mich nun erst seit einer Woche mit Alteryx und hänge mich gerade an einem kleinem Problem auf.
Zur Zeit versuche ich Einträge aus einer Tabelle nach einem bestimmten Monat zu filtern.
Dieser Monat wird zuvor per Drop Down Menü ausgewählt. In der manuellen Eingabe ohne Nutzung des Drop Down Menüs funktioniert mein Filter :). Jedoch weiß ich nicht wie ich den dazugehörigen Value vom Drop Down in die Filterung einbauen kann. Die Möglichkeiten sehen hier auch sehr begrenzt aus.
Hier ein paar Screenshots:
*So konnte ich manuell nach Februar filtern
Liegt es vielleicht daran das mein Filter einen Integer erwartet und ich nur einen String übergebe? Und falls das mein Problem sein sollte, weiß jemand wie ich das lösen kann?
Vielen Dank an Alle die mir versuchen wollen zu helfen!
Grüße
Helen
Gelöst! Gehe zu Lösung.
Hallo @Helen_H,
willkommen im Alteryx Forum!
Du hast schon fast alles richtig gemacht! Eine Kleinigkeit fehlt noch und dann sollte es funktionieren:
Aktiviere im unteren Bereich die Checkbox "Replace a specific string" und lasse dann nur noch die 2 übrig. Dadurch tauscht Alteryx zur Laufzeit die Zahl (2) dynamisch mit der von dir im Dropdown ausgewählten Zahl aus.
Viele Grüße
Alex
Hallo Alex,
das hätte ich noch lange übersehen, vielen Dank es klappt endlich 🙂
Viele Grüße
Helen
Hey @Helen_H ,
du bist schon auf einem sehr richtigen Weg.
Um es jetzt noch zusammenzupacken musst du einfach die Formel, die du zuvor verwendet hast, in deinem Filter lassen und lediglich die "2" ersetzen, das geht in deinem Action Tool unter der Option Spezifische Zeichenfolge ersetzen.
Hierbei wird die gesamte Formel wie ein String behandelt. Das heißt es ist auch völlig egal, dass hier ein String-Datentyp reinkommt.
Viele Grüße
Johannes
P.S. Ups zu spät 😄